Algorithmic Trading Tips 06.

WIE PROFITABEL IST GAP TRADING?

EINE SYSTEMATISCHE HANDELSSTRATEGIE – LEICHT UMZUSETZEN, SCHNELL ZU TESTEN.

Falls Sie schon immer einmal eine einfache Strategie schreiben wollten, dann finden Sie hier ein gutes Beispiel dafür, wie Sie mit der Algo Trading Software Tradesignal und ganz wenigen Codezeilen eine Gap Trading-Strategie entwickeln, testen und letztendlich handeln können.

VIDEO JETZT ANSEHEN. (4 Minuten, die Ihre Performance verbessern können.)

Mit dem Download erkennen Sie die unten aufrufbaren Nutzungsbedingungen an.

ABB. 1: EQUITY-KURVE.

Wenn alles gut geht, dann sieht das Ergebnis (die Equity-Kurve) wie auf dem Chart oben aus; eine kontinuierlich ansteigende Entwicklung der Performance. Mit den folgenden Zeilen realisieren Sie diese Strategie:

if​​ open​​ of​​ tomorrow​​ >​​ high

then short next bar​​ at​​ market;

// short if overnight gap up.

cover​​ ("Gap closed")​​ next bar​​ at​​ high​​ limit;

// cover if gap closed

Wenden Sie die Strategie auf Tagesdaten an, dann geschieht folgendes: Wenn der Markt morgen über dem heutigen Hoch eröffnet, dann wird eine Short Position eingegangen. Fällt der Markt nun und berührt das heutige Hoch, dann wird die Position – mit Gewinn – geschlossen.

 

Wie fast alle Strategien in Tradesignal können Sie auch diese selbstentwickelte Strategie in einem so genannten „Market Scanner“ (eine Tabelle, die bis zu 5.000 Instrumente enthalten kann) oder in einem „Portfolio“ (Zusammenstellung von Instrumenten mit Berechnung der Performance) einsetzen. So sehen Sie auf einen Blick, wie erfolgreich diese Gap Trading-Strategie mit einer großen Anzahl von Werten gelaufen wäre.

ABB. 2: MARKET SCANNER.

Wollen Sie, dass die Strategie nicht nur die Short Seite handelt, sondern nach einem Gap nach unten auch die Long-Seite eingeht, dann lesen Sie hier, wie das programmiert wird:

if​​ open​​ of​​ tomorrow​​ >​​ high

then short next bar​​ at​​ market;

// short if overnight gap up.

cover​​ ("Gap closed")​​ next bar​​ at​​ high​​ limit;

// cover if gap closed

 

if​​ open​​ of​​ tomorrow <​​ low

then buy next bar​​ at​​ market;

// long if overnight gap down.

sell​​ ("Gap closed")​​ next bar​​ at​​ low​​ limit;

// sell if gap closed

Mit diesen Zeilen handelt die Strategie sowohl auf der Long- als auch auf der Short-Seite. Allerdings gibt es noch ein kleines Problem, wenn sich das Gap nicht am selben Tag schließt. Dann nämlich kommt der Exit am Hoch oder Tief nicht zum Zug. Aus diesem Grund habe ich eine letzte Zeile in den Code eingefügt. Sie schließt die Position am Ende des Tages.

exitposition this bar​​ on​​ close;

 

Viel Erfolg beim Gap Trading.

Take care, take profit und auf Wiedersehen.
Philipp Kahler

DISCLAIMER.

© Copyright Tradesignal Ltd., London.
Dieses Werk bzw. dessen Inhalt steht unter einer Creative Commons Namensnennung-Nicht-kommerziell 3.0 Unported Lizenz:
 http://creativecommons.org/licenses/by-nc/3.0/deed.de

Tradesignal® ist eine eingetragene Marke der Tradesignal GmbH. Nicht autorisierte Nutzung oder Missbrauch ist ausdrücklich verboten. Alle weiteren auf diesen Seiten genannten und ggf. durch Dritte geschützten Marken- und Warenzeichen unterliegen uneingeschränkt den Bestimmungen des jeweils gültigen Kennzeichenrechts und den Besitzrechten der jeweiligen eingetragenen Eigentümer.

Tradesignal Ltd. erhält Informationen aus Quellen, die es für zuverlässig hält, übernimmt jedoch keine Garantie für die Richtigkeit und Vollständigkeit der darin enthaltenen Informationen. Tradesignal Ltd. und ihre verbundenen Unternehmen stellen keine ausdrückliche oder stillschweigende Gewährleistung in Bezug auf die hierin enthaltenen Informationen oder Analysen dar, einschließlich der implizierten Garantien für die Eignung für einen bestimmten Zweck und die Handelsüblichkeit. Tradesignal Ltd. oder ihre verbundenen Unternehmen haften in keinem Fall für Entscheidungen oder Maßnahmen, die im Vertrauen auf die hierin enthaltenen Informationen, entgangene Gewinne oder indirekte, Folgeschäden, besondere oder zufällige Schäden, sei es im Vertrag, in unerlaubter Handlung oder auf andere Weise, getroffen werden, auch wenn auf die Möglichkeit solcher Schäden hingewiesen wird. Dieses Material stellt weder ein Angebot noch eine Aufforderung zur Abgabe eines Angebots oder eine Empfehlung zum Kauf oder Verkauf von Wertpapieren dar. Alle Äußerungen sind freibleibend.

Die Equilla Codes werden kostenlos und „wie besehen“ zur Verfügung gestellt, ohne Gewährleistung jeglicher Art, ausdrücklich oder stillschweigend, einschließlich, aber nicht beschränkt auf die Garantien der Eignung für einen bestimmten Zweck und Nichtverletzung. In keinem Fall haftet Tradesignal Ltd. für Ansprüche, Schäden oder sonstige Haftung, sei es in einer Vertragsklage, unerlaubter Handlung oder auf andere Weise, die sich aus oder im Zusammenhang mit diesem Code oder der Verwendung dieses Codes ergibt.

eleifend massa nunc mattis velit, neque. tristique suscipit eget